A possible attempted carjacking was reported to Kenton Police Monday morning.

 

According to the report, officers were called to Wharton Park on Riverside Avenue to investigate.

 

A knife was said to have been brandished during the incident.

 

The victim suffered apparent minor injuries during the encounter.

 

The suspect was a stranger to the victim.

 

The incident is under investigation.

A Kenton man was arrested after an incident reported to Kenton Police Monday evening.

 

According to the report, officers were dispatched to 500 Letson Avenue in reference to a theft report.

 

After an investigation, the suspect, identified as Darren Wallace, age 34, was arrested.

 

He was charged with robbery, burglary and aggravated trespass.

 

The victims in the incident were not injured.
